But let me tell you what happened or just happened or was about to happen to me.
I was teaching trading to my brother…
HE insisted on doing trade in small quantities just like you…
He selected SBIN
now as I saw in horror he put in selected market order type…then remembered something about putting in limit…put 250 in quantity and was about to hit buy…
So basically rather than buying 1 quantity for 250 he was ordering 250 quantity at market price…

The other day he just forgot to square off his position…
Hence I prefer paper trade for newbies
